Transaction 2ea24f79e3f4022cf6fa0684bc43ca950481daab8776ed21be1d294e1aac5ede

1 Input
1 Outputs
  • 2ea24f79e3f4022cf6fa0684bc43ca950481daab8776ed21be1d294e1aac5ede:0
  • value  705597
    address  31zG5DucKowrGRghUFArLMSbSRHwoLgWBW